Today, Danish family office Lars Larsen Group announced that it is acquiring 25 percent of IIP Denmark, an independent manager of private equity investments. It will also invest a minimum of DKK 7.5 billion in IIP’s funds through to 2032. IIP Denmark was established by PKA, one of Denmark’s largest labour market pension funds, in 2012 and the pension fund will continue as the primary owner in IIP.
Lars Larsen Group is owned by the Brunsborg family, descendants of Lars Larsen, who founded JYSK in 1979. This is not its first investment into the asset management industry as the family office acquired 41 per cent of Formuepleje back in 2021. ”We are pleased to enter into this new long-term partnership with PKA and IIP.
